There was standing room only at Belmont High School in the Langford-Colwood district when more than 200 truck drivers went back to school to attend a safety course jointly sponsored by the RCMP and the provincial department of railways. “Professional drivers have to contend with amateur drivers who don’t even think you should be on the road,” instructor Robert Swanson told them. You have to give way to them and judge what they intend to do whether they are right or wrong.” Picture shows drivers waiting turn to sign up. Left to right: RCMP Corporal Joe Shepherd, Chief Inspector of Rail- ways Robert Swanson, B. Mobey of Dowells Transfer, R. Chant also of Dowells, and Herman Williams of Colwood Fire Department. Seated is Constable C. A. Barager of Colwood RCMP detachment. The course was first in Canada of its type for truck drivers on public highways.
